1. Choosing the Right Furnace

Selecting the correct furnace is crucial for optimal heating performance. Factors such as home size, insulation quality, and energy efficiency ratings should be considered. A properly sized furnace ensures balanced heating without excessive energy consumption.

2. Energy Efficiency Matters

Modern furnaces come with different efficiency ratings, measured by AFUE (Annual Fuel Utilization Efficiency). Higher AFUE ratings indicate better energy savings. Investing in an energy-efficient model can reduce heating costs in the long run.

3. Professional Installation is Key

Proper furnace installation Hamilton requires expertise to ensure safety and efficiency. Professional installers assess ductwork, ventilation, and connections to guarantee optimal performance. Poor installation can lead to inefficiencies and increased energy bills.

4. Permits and Regulations

In many areas, furnace installations must comply with local building codes and safety regulations. Professionals ensure that all necessary permits are obtained, preventing potential legal or safety issues.

5. Importance of Proper Ventilation

A well-installed furnace requires proper ventilation to ensure safe combustion and air quality. Incorrect ventilation can lead to carbon monoxide buildup, posing serious health risks.

6. Regular Maintenance Extends Lifespan

After furnace installation Hamilton, routine maintenance is essential for longevity. Changing filters, inspecting components, and scheduling professional tune-ups help maintain efficiency and prevent costly repairs.
